3. In July 2008, KKR announced a revision to its plans to go public. The plan called for KKR to acquire its subsidiary KKR Private Equity Investors ("KPE") that currently was publicly traded on Euronext. KKR would then reorganize the entire firm as a public corporation and list on the NYSE. At closing, the new KKR would have 975,708,333 shares.

The plan called for KPE's current shareholders to exchange their shares for 21% of the new firm's common equity, or 204,898,750 shares. KKR's current principals would retain the remaining (770,809,583) shares. To demonstrate their commitment to the long-term performance of KKR, the principals also proposed to grant Contingent Value Interests ("CVIs") to KPE shareholders that would transfer up to an additional 6% of the new firm's shares to KPE shareholders depending on the firm's share price three years from closing. The relevant terms of the CVI (per KPE share turned in) are as follows:

If on the 3rd anniversary of the closing the new firm's shares trade at or above $22.25 per share, the CVIs granted to the KPE shareholders would expire worthless.

If the shares trade at or below $17.31 per share, KKR's principals would transfer an additional 6% of the firm's market value to the CVI shareholders.

At any price between $17.31 and $22.25 per share, the principals would transfer an additional percentage share of the firm's market value such that each KPE shareholder would receive the difference between $22.25 and the firm's share price.
